The Spawn Universe expands with Violator: Origin this August

Todd McFarlane Productions has revealed its latest addition to the Spawn Universe with Violator: Origin. Written by Marc Andreyko and featuring a lineup of artists—including Piotr Kowalski, Kyle Hotz, Jonathan Wayshak, Gianenrico Bonacorsi, Cully Hamner, and Von Randall—this six-issue saga will reveal the mythos behind one of the most popular figures in the Spawn Universe.

In Violator: Origin, readers will embark on a fantastic journey through time, revealing the long-awaited origin of the Violator. The story is narrated by the devious storyteller, Violator, himself. It begins with his celestial inception to his catastrophic decent into the fiery depths of hell, and ultimately his banishment to the mortal realm of earth.

The story will run throughout earth’s history, as Violator lurks in the shadows, manipulating the course of events and ensnaring some of the most influential figures to ever walk the earth. With six extra-length issues, and six talented artists—each artist doing a different chapter to the series—readers will be transported through six distinct eras.

Violator: Origin invites readers on a thrilling journey through the depths of the Spawn Universe with captivating narrative and stunning artwork. 

Violator: Origin #1 will be available at comic book shops on Wednesday, August 14 (the Final Order Cutoff deadline for retailers is Monday, July 8):

Surrounded by the Red Army in The Amory Wars: No World for Tomorrow #2

BOOM! Studios has revealed a first look at The Amory Wars: No World for Tomorrow #2, continuing the final chapter of The Amory Wars Saga!

Acclaimed comics creator and Coheed and Cambria frontman Claudio Sanchez, along with co-writer Chondra Echert, artist Guillaume Martinez, colorist Valentina Bianconi, and letterer Taylor Esposito of Ghost Glyph Studios, continue the epic final chapter of The Amory Wars Saga with The Amory Wars: Good Apollo, I’m Burning Star IV (Vol. II)—No World for Tomorrow, based on the Coheed and Cambria album of the same name. Death is only the beginning, and this is the perfect jumping on point for new and longtime fans alike!

In the continuation of the epic long-awaited return of Amory Wars, Claudio and Chase find themselves surrounded by the Red Army, and a returning villain, without a prayer. While a means of escape is only a chaotic series of events away, there’s no guarantee they won’t be followed by the enemy, or get some unexpected company!

The Amory Wars: No World for Tomorrow #2 features main cover art by series artist Gianluca Gugliotta, and variant cover art by acclaimed artists Jonathan Wayshak, and Dan Mora. It comes to shops on June 12, 2024.

Dark Horse and 343 Industries Explore the Origins of Atriox and the Banished

Dark Horse and 343 Industries are set to release a new anthology series based on Halo Wars 2. Halo Wars 2, 343 Industries’ real-time strategy video game, introduces a new ruthless villain, Atriox. This five-chapter anthology collects stories by acclaimed comics creators Cullen Bunn, Jody Houser, John Jackson Miller, Alex Irvine, Claire Roe, Josan Gonzalez, Jonathan Wayshak, and Tristan Jones.

The first issue of Halo: Rise of Atriox finds Atriox, who is still a member of the massive alien collective known as the Covenant, leading his Brute brethren into an all-out assault on a UNSC outpost. Leader and creator of the Banished, Atriox is a fearsome warrior who rose to power by his charismatic personality and talent for shrewd strategic planning honed during his time serving as a member of the Covenant. Cullen Bunn composes this first issue, Claire Roe provides her gorgeous artistic skills to the Halo universe, Jeremy Colwell makes the illustrations pop with his gritty colors, and topping it all off is a breathtaking cover by Aleksi Briclot.

The first issue of Halo: Rise of Atriox goes on sale August 2, 2017.

Dark Horse Comics Deploys Justin Jordan for Call of Duty: Zombies

Dark Horse Comics, Activision Publishing, Inc., and award-winning game development studio, Treyarch have teamed up to deliver Call of Duty: Zombies, a comic book series of undead proportions, written by comics superstar Justin Jordan, and illustrated by Jonathan Wayshak, with story by Zombies Director, Jason Blundell and the studio’s Lead Writer, Craig Houston. With incredible covers by superstar artist Simon Bisley, the waves of undead come straight out of Call of Duty: Black Ops III Zombies experience and onto the pages of Dark Horse Comics!

Since Treyarch first introduced Zombies to the Call of Duty franchise as an Easter Egg in Call of Duty: World at War, it has grown into its own pop-culture phenomenon, becoming an indispensable part of what game fans expect from a Call of Duty game. Now, Treyarch’s Blundell and Houston help take fans even deeper down the rabbit hole…

On his quest to secure an ancient artifact known as The Kronorium, Doctor Edward Richtofen enlists the help of The Tranzit Crew, a rag tag group of survivors last seen in the Black Ops II Zombies installment Buried. On a deeply unstable and fractured future Earth, Stuhlinger, Misty, Russman, and Marlton battle for survival against the undead horde, as they slowly uncover the truth behind Richtofen’s mysterious reappearance. The Call of Duty: Zombies miniseries follows these characters’ perilous journey of discovery, filling in crucial pieces of the larger Zombies story.

Call of Duty: Zombies #1 (of 6) hits comic stands October 19, 2016

Review: Devolution #5

tndevolution05covalee

The last humans on Earth face Neanderthal hordes and the bastards who started this whole mess. Can there be a solution? A death. A compromise. A lie. The big twist comes. Check out the thrilling series finale from Rick Remender, self-described as “a heavy dose of high-octane action, character drama, a world of strange reverse mutations, and social commentary – as we follow the last tribe of humans inoculated from the devolution agent as they set out on a desperate journey to try to find a way to re-evolve life on Earth.

What a shocking ending to such an underrated series.  Given the ending in Devolution #5, it does make me wonder if they are going to try and continue the series in a second volume. This entire issue is full of surprises, so be prepared. Especially since one of those surprises could be an easy spin-off with a new set of characters.

Artist Jonathan Wayshak manages to capture some of the stranger, more surprising moments in this final issue well. That big surprise has a simple appearance, but seems to have a strong grounding in reality. The strange figure in the ending is creepy and wonderful.
